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 3 and 18 is 18
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 18 - For the 1st fraction, since 3 × 6 = 18,
90/3 = 90 × 6/3 × 6 = 540/18 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 18 × 1 = 18,
4/18 = 4 × 1/18 × 1 = 4/18 - Add the two like fractions:
540/18 + 4/18 = 540 + 4/18 = 544/18 - 544/18 simplified gives 272/9
- So, 90/3 + 4/18 = 272/9
